Ingredients List

To make these delicious Air Fryer Cheesy Mashed Potato Balls, you will need the following ingredients:

  • 2 cups leftover mashed potatoes (smooth and creamy)
  • 1 cup shredded cheese (cheddar, mozzarella, or your favorite blend)
  • 1/2 cup breadcrumbs (panko for extra crunch)
  • 1/4 cup green onions (finely chopped, for a fresh flavor)
  • 1 large egg (to bind it all together)
  • Salt and pepper (to taste)
  • Cooking spray (for a crispy finish)

Substitution Suggestions

  • Mashed Potatoes: Use cauliflower mash for a lower-carb option.
  • Cheese: Try vegan cheese for a dairy-free version.
  • Breadcrumbs: Substitute with crushed cornflakes for a gluten-free alternative.

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Prepare the Mixture

In a large mixing bowl, combine the leftover mashed potatoes, shredded cheese, green onions, and the egg. Season with salt and pepper. Mix until well combined.

Step 2: Form the Balls

Using your hands, scoop out a portion of the mixture (about 2 tablespoons) and roll it into a ball. Repeat until all the mixture is used, placing the balls on a parchment-lined tray.

Step 3: Coat the Balls

Roll each potato ball in breadcrumbs to create a crispy exterior. For an extra crunch, consider double-coating them by dipping them back in the egg and then in the breadcrumbs again.

Step 4: Preheat the Air Fryer

Preheat your air fryer to 375°F (190°C) for about 5 minutes. This step is crucial for achieving that golden-brown finish.

Step 5: Air Fry the Balls

Spray the air fryer basket with cooking spray. Place the potato balls in a single layer, ensuring they don’t touch. Cook for 12-15 minutes, flipping halfway through, until they are golden and crispy.

Step 6: Serve and Enjoy

Once cooked, remove the balls from the air fryer and let them cool slightly. Serve with your favorite dipping sauces, like ranch or marinara.

Healthier Alternatives for the Recipe

To make your Air Fryer Cheesy Mashed Potato Balls even healthier, consider these alternatives:

  • Use Low-Fat Cheese: Reduces calories and fat content.
  • Add Vegetables: Incorporate spinach or broccoli for added nutrients.
  • Baked Option: If you don’t have an air fryer, bake them at 400°F (200°C) for 25-30 minutes.

Serving Suggestions

These cheesy potato balls are versatile and can be served in numerous ways:

  • As an Appetizer: Pair with a zesty dip for parties.
  • In Salads: Slice them in half and add to a fresh salad for a filling meal.
  • With Dips: Serve alongside guacamole, salsa, or garlic aioli for added flavor.

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Overmixing: Be gentle when mixing the ingredients to keep the texture light.
  2. Not Preheating: Skipping the preheating step can lead to uneven cooking.
  3. Crowding the Basket: Ensure there is enough space between the balls for optimal air circulation.

Storing Tips for the Recipe

To maintain freshness and flavor, follow these storage tips:

  • Refrigeration: Store leftover potato balls in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.
  • Freezing: Freeze uncooked balls on a baking sheet, then transfer to a freezer bag. They can be cooked from frozen; just add a few extra minutes to the cooking time.

FAQs

Can I use fresh mashed potatoes instead of leftovers?

Yes, fresh mashed potatoes work perfectly! Just ensure they are not too wet.

How can I make these vegan?

Substitute the egg with flaxseed meal mixed with water and use vegan cheese.

What dipping sauces pair well with these balls?

Ranch, marinara, or garlic aioli are excellent choices!
